How the Enzyme NSD2 Blocks Cellular Senescence
The enzyme NSD2 is thought to prevent cellular senescence, which is when cells stop dividing and accelerate aging, by maintaining both cell growth and serum response.
BDNF Reverses Inflammatory Microglial Activation in the Brains of Mice
Aging-related microglial overactivation was reversed by BDNF perfusion in aging mice. BDNF (brain-derived neurotrophic factor) promotes neural growth but declines with age or dementia.
Compound Found in Cashew Shell Promotes Repair of Damaged Myelin
Anacardic acid, found in cashew shells, promotes the repair of myelin, the protective sheath surrounding nerves, by increasing production of Interleukin-33, which induces myelin formation.
Infrared Lasers Destroy Amyloid Plaques in Alzheimer's Simulations
In simulations, infrared laser irradiation dissociated and destroyed the amyloid plaque buildup in the brain that is indicative of Alzheimer's and Parkinson's disease.
